Athletes Are Overpaid Essay
Professional athletes are often rewarded extremely substantial amounts of money and lucrative endorsement deals. Many people argue that their salaries should be reduced to smaller amounts of money. Male athletes are one of the most highly paid people in the world. Athletes are some of the most talented people, but are they worth the millions that they are paid I do believe athletes don’t deserve the millions of dollars they make for what they do. I believe that all athletes are being overpaid just based off their entertainment. I have always been a huge sports fan, but athletes don’t deserve the money other people do to deserve it.
